One of the things about talking to the press (and this might even include ARGN, I suppose) is that anytime you do so, there is a fair chance your remarks will be paraphrased inaccurately, and your opinions mis-characterized. And as someone who has been on both the giving and (now) receiving end of this process, you can probably appreciate better than most that it's (usually) not malicious; it's just part of the process of writing a story.
(Incidentally, the advice I received on this topic from someone I respect is to *never* talk to the press, unless you're willing to have words put in your mouth that you will never be able to adequately take back.)
